How Fault Drives Texas Claims

Texas runs on a fault-based, or “tort,” insurance system, which means the driver who is at fault is liable for the losses incurred. In Copperas Cove, that principle has a direct bearing on how claims play out. Victims generally have three routes to compensation: filing with their own insurer, bringing a third-party claim against the at-fault driver’s company, or pursuing a personal injury lawsuit in civil court. Which path fits depends on the severity of the crash, the extent of the injuries, and how willing the insurers involved turn out to be.

Damages You May Be Owed

When you file a car accident claim in Copperas Cove, you may be able to recover several types of damages. Economic damages cover concrete losses like medical expenses, lost wages, property damage, and future rehabilitation costs. Non-economic damages, by contrast, account for harder-to-measure losses such as pain and suffering, emotional distress, and loss of enjoyment of life. In cases involving gross negligence, punitive damages may also be awarded to penalize the wrongdoer and deter similar conduct. A complete look at your losses makes sure you pursue the full compensation you deserve.

Texas’s Time Limit

One key part of filing a car accident claim in Copperas Cove is respecting Texas’s statute of limitations. Generally, victims have two years from the date of the accident to file a personal injury lawsuit. Miss that deadline, and you generally give up the right to seek compensation through the courts. How long do I have to file a car accident claim in Copperas Cove, Texas?

Under Texas Civil Practice and Remedies Code Section 16.003, you generally have two years from the date of the car accident to file a personal injury lawsuit. This deadline applies to accidents that occur anywhere in Copperas Cove, Coryell County, or surrounding areas. Missing this deadline typically means losing your right to recover compensation entirely. Certain circumstances, such as claims involving minors or government vehicles, may shorten or alter this timeline. What types of compensation can I recover after a Copperas Cove car accident?

Texas law allows car accident victims to pursue several categories of damages. Economic damages include past and future medical expenses, lost wages, diminished earning capacity, vehicle repair or replacement costs, and out-of-pocket expenses. Non-economic damages compensate for physical pain and suffering, mental anguish, disfigurement, physical impairment, and loss of enjoyment of life. In cases involving gross negligence, such as drunk driving collisions, punitive damages may also be available. The full value of your claim depends on factors including the severity of your injuries, the impact on your daily life, and the strength of available evidence.

What if I was partially at fault for the accident?

Texas follows a modified comparative negligence rule, often called the 51% bar. Under this rule, you can still recover compensation as long as you were 50% or less responsible for the accident. However, your total recovery will be reduced by your percentage of fault. For example, if you are found 20% at fault and your damages total $100,000, you would receive $80,000. Insurance companies frequently attempt to inflate the injured party’s share of fault to reduce payouts, which is why having an experienced attorney investigate your accident and challenge unfair fault allocations is essential.

Should I accept the insurance company’s first settlement offer?

We strongly advise against accepting any initial settlement offer without first consulting an attorney. Insurance companies routinely make low initial offers in hopes that accident victims will accept before understanding the full extent of their injuries and damages. Once you accept a settlement and sign a release, you cannot pursue additional compensation, even if your medical condition worsens or new injuries are discovered. Many injuries from car accidents, including traumatic brain injuries, spinal damage, and soft tissue injuries, require extensive time to fully diagnose and treat. Your Right to File an Insurance Claim

Texas operates under an “at-fault” insurance system, meaning the driver responsible for the accident is liable for damages. As a result, you have the right to file a claim against the at-fault driver’s insurance policy to recover compensation for medical bills, lost wages, property damage, and pain and suffering. Additionally, you can file a claim with your own insurer if you have applicable coverage such as uninsured motorist protection.
